Future of ADL and SCORM
Like other DoD research and development efforts (the Internet and GPS for example), ADL currently plans to transition stewardship of SCORM to another organization. The ADL Initiative will continue to maintain SCORM 2004 for the US Department of Defense and will continue to engage in research and development efforts for other advanced learning technologies and standards. In addition to the ADL Registry, another current focus area is the integration of learning standards with S1000D, a technical specification for the life cycle management of technical data. S1000D is being adopted, along with SCORM, throughout the DoD.
